January 24, 2012

Lovejoy's pin keys 21-13 victory for No. 12 Wrestling at John Carroll

By: Darren Miller

UNIVERSITY HEIGHTS — A key pin by freshman Cody Lovejoy led the No. 12 Ohio Northern wrestling team to a 21-13 victory at Ohio Athletic Conference foe John Carroll Tuesday evening.

Ohio Northern improves to 10-4 overall and 3-0 in the OAC, while John Carroll falls to 5-4 overall and 2-1 in OAC action.

Clinging to a slim 15-13 lead entering the final bout of the night, Lovejoy sealed the win for the Polar Bears with a pin in 5:27 in the heavyweight division.

The Polar Bears started hot, winning three straight decisions to open up a 9-0 lead over the Blue Streaks.

Sophomore Cole Cochran won 8-7 at 125, junior Jeremy Jones won 3-0 at 133 and sophomore Nick Pataro

John Carroll had a run of its own, winning matches at 149, 157, and 165 pounds to take a 10-9 lead.

Junior two-time All-American and No. 3-ranked Kyle Kwiat won by decision at 174 to help Ohio Northern regain a 12-10 lead.

But the upset-minded Blue Streaks won by decision at 184 to take a 13-12 advantage through eight of the 10 weight classes.

Sophomore Michael Pawlitz picked up an overtime decision at 197 to put the Bears up 15-13 going into the deciding match.

The Polar Bears will return to action Friday and Saturday at the Wheaton (Ill.) Invitational.
